Health Insurance Explained – The YouToons Have It Covered
Millions of us now have health insurance under the Affordable Care Act, or what some people call Obamacare. But when many things in life, your health insurance can often be vague and complicated. Whether you've been insured for years or you're new to the game, conformity your policy is important to your health and your wallet. First things first, you have to pay your premium all month or your insurance could get cancelled - kind of taking into consideration your cable subscription. You can after that think of it in the manner of a shared health care piggy bank -- we every chip in each month, even if we're healthy, suitably the grant is there as soon as we habit it. If you get insurance at work, your employer probably pays most of your premium and the ablaze comes out of your paycheck automatically. If you have Medicaid, you most likely don't have to pay any premium at all -- the federal giving out and your state bow to care of that.
If you're insured through a additional health insurance marketplace, depending upon your income, you may be eligible for a tax bill that pays a portion of your premium. subsequently you have that shiny other insurance card, you'll want to try truly hard to save it in your wallet! To greater than before your odds at staying healthy, be positive to assume advantage of the pardon preventive facilities that all extra insurance plans provide. But of course...stuff happens. And that's with insurance truly comes in handy. Now, having insurance helps a lot, but it doesn't seek all your health care is going to be free. There are lots of details more or less your insurance scheme that decree how much you pay like you acquire sick or injured.
If you have Medicaid, a lot of these facilities could enormously well be free. Otherwise, you'll likely have to pay something bearing in mind you go to the doctor or occupy a prescription. This is called a copay in the same way as it's a specific dollar amount -- considering $25 per visit... or coinsurance if it's a percentage of the bill. There's moreover the deductible -- that's how much comes out of your own pocket since your insurance starts paying. Depending upon your plan, you might have a deductible for every your care, or it might by yourself apply to some types of care, subsequently hospital stays and prescriptions.
So entre your scheme material, because it can govern into the thousands of dollars! option important share of your scheme is the out of pocket maximum.
This is the most you'll ever have to pay in any one year. At least for the serve your plan covers. Your insurer will pay 100% of anything exceeding the maximum for the burning of the year. It can be just as hazy dealing later than prescriptions! Your plan has a list of drugs it will pay for, called a formulary, but the prices vary.
Check when your doctor or pharmacist, because a generic drug might fix you occurring the same as a brand read out drug, but the price difference could be huge. So, those are the costs typically involved, but remember that they'll be affected by your insurance plan's provider network. This is a list of doctors and hospitals that are connected to your plan.
Insurance companies negotiate discounts as soon as these providers. Stay in-network, and the discounts acquire passed to you. o out of network, and you could stop in the works paying full price. And remember that out-of-pocket limit? It won't play in if you go out of network! In some plans -- past HMOs or EPOs -- your insurance would pay nothing if you go out-of-network. In other plans -- past PPOs -- your insurance will cover you no matter where you go, but you'll pay a lot more if you go out of network.
Also, if you want to visit a specialist - afterward an orthopedist - some plans require a referral from your primary care doctor. hermetic simple enough? Well, sometimes staying in-network can be tricky! In a hospital, it's reachable that your surgeon could be in-network, even though your anesthesiologist is not. Don't be scared to negotiate like your provider or file an appeal subsequently your insurer. thus as you can see, there's a lot to think practically bearing in mind you pick an insurance plot each year. Some plans may have low premiums, but fewer doctors or hospitals and high deductibles. There are tradeoffs, and conformity and choosing in the midst of plans isn't always easy. Remember, if you have questions call your health plot and ask, or check taking into account your hospital or doctor. If you still have questions, your make a clean breast insurance department or Consumer instruction Program can help. later than the Affordable Care Act, there's additional keep for consumers, so endure advantage of it! Having health insurance guidance is a fine thing, especially in the same way as you know how it works. We hope you're now improved prepared for the neighboring era you have to tug that health insurance card out of your wallet.
